Exegesis

The coordinating clause ve-khilshon am va-am {וְכִלְשׁוֹן עַם וָעָם | wə-ki-lə-šōn ʿam wā-ʿām} employs a Merism ‘people and peoples’ to denote diversity, with khilshon ‘like a language’ governing the distributive phrase. This progression underscores the sociolinguistic divide between insider and outsider speech.

About this coordinate

Nehemiah 13:24:9 is a BCV:P reference — Book · Chapter · Verse · Word Position. It addresses word 9 of Nehemiah 13:24, so the Hebrew word וְכִלְשׁ֖וֹן (vekhilshon) can be cited, linked and studied at exactly this position rather than somewhere in the verse. In the Biblical Knowledge Coordinate System the same position is written Neh.13.24.W9, which extends further down to each syllable (Neh.13.24.W9.S1) and character.
